Hydrogeomorphology of Lava Rise Pits in The Laki Lava Field, Southeast Iceland
Lava Rise Pits (LRPs) are found within the Laki lava field in Southern Iceland. LRPs naturally occur in pahoehoe lava flows and form when the flow in lava tubes ceases and collapses. The goal of this study was to better understand the hydrogeomorphology of LRPs during the Fall-winter season. Three …

Fire on the Mountain: Roasting Pits in the Sheep Range on the Desert National Wildlife Refuge
Roasting pits are earth oven facilities commonly found scattered throughout southern Nevada. The term earth oven refers to the process or event of baking foods, often plants, in a cooking pit with hot rocks which is covered by an earthen cap. While roasting pits were used to bake a variety of food …
